Efficiency and Convenience Redefined
Electronic medicine, primarily through the use of electronic signatures (eSignatures), has
redefined the healthcare industry's efficiency and convenience standards. Doctors, nurses,
and healthcare providers now benefit from streamlined workflows and improved patient
care.
 Instant Access to Patient Data: Electronic medicine enables quick access to patient
records, medical histories, and treatment plans, reducing the time spent on manual
record retrieval. This efficiency directly impacts patient care, as doctors can make well-
informed decisions promptly.

 Enhanced Patient Engagement: Patients can now actively participate in their
healthcare journey. Electronic access to their medical records allows them to review
and understand their health status, fostering improved communication between
patients and healthcare providers.
 Reduced Errors and Increased Accuracy: Electronic records significantly reduce the
risk of transcription errors, illegible handwriting, and misinterpretations often
associated with paper records. This enhances patient safety by ensuring accurate and
reliable healthcare information.
The Digitization of Document Management
Electronic medicine has spearheaded the digitization of document management within
clinical healthcare. This transition has been instrumental in reducing the burdens of
paperwork and improving overall operational efficiency.
 Elimination of Paper Forms: Traditional paper-based forms were time-consuming and
prone to errors. Electronic medicine has allowed patients to complete forms
automatically, completely eliminating the need for manual data entry.
 Prescription Refills and Authorization: Electronic medicine allows doctors to send
prescriptions and treatment authorizations to pharmacies electronically. This lets
patients receive their necessary medications and care.

The Need for Technology in Clinical Healthcare
In the fast-paced world of clinical healthcare, efficiency is paramount. Electronic medicine,
including EHRs and eSignatures, is pivotal in fast-tracking approvals, requests, patient forms,
and various administrative processes.
 Expedited Approvals: Healthcare providers often deal with insurance approvals,
medication authorizations, and treatment plan verifications. With EHRs, these
processes can be accelerated by digitally transmitting necessary information to
insurers and regulatory bodies, reducing delays in patient care.
 Remote Consultations: In the digital age, telemedicine has become increasingly
popular. EHRs enable secure remote consultations, allowing doctors to diagnose and
treat patients from afar, particularly valuable in rural or underserved areas.
Electronic Signatures (eSignatures): A Game-Changer in
Healthcare Documentation
One of the crucial components of electronic medicine is the use of eSignatures. These digital
signatures offer immense benefits for doctors, clinic owners, and healthcare providers:
 Legal Validity: E-signatures are legally binding, ensuring that signed documents meet
all legal requirements. This eliminates concerns about the authenticity of signatures
and the validity of consent forms.
 Enhanced Security: Electronic signatures are more secure than traditional handwritten
signatures. They use encryption and authentication protocols to safeguard sensitive
medical documents and patient information.
 Cost Savings: Using eSignatures reduces the need for paper, printing, and physical
storage of documents. This culminates in cost savings for healthcare organizations,
making it an environmentally friendly choice as well.
 Convenience: Patients can eSign consent forms, treatment plans, and other
documents from the comfort of their homes. This convenience enhances the overall
patient experience.

 Workflow Efficiency: For healthcare providers, eSignatures streamline administrative
processes by eliminating the need for physical document handling, scanning, and
manual filing. This increases the efficiency of healthcare operations.
 Audit Trail: E-signatures provides an audit trail that records every step of the signature
process, ensuring transparency and accountability in healthcare documentation.
